LinqDataSource.EnableObjectTracking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ient ou définit la valeur qui indique si les modifications apportées à l’objet de contexte de données sont suivies.
public:
property bool EnableObjectTracking { bool get(); void set(bool value); };
public bool EnableObjectTracking { get; set; }
member this.EnableObjectTracking : bool with get, set
Public Property EnableObjectTracking As Boolean
Valeur de propriété
true si l’objet de contexte de données est suivi pour les modifications ; sinon, false. La valeur par défaut est true.
Remarques
La EnableObjectTracking propriété est utilisée uniquement lors de la sélection de données à partir d’un objet de contexte de données LINQ To SQL.
Lorsque vous interagissez avec des données en lecture seule, définissez la EnableObjectTracking propriété pour false améliorer les performances, car les données ne sont pas mises en cache pour déterminer si elles ont changé. Toutefois, elle désactive également l’exécution différée des requêtes. Cette propriété doit être définie true sur si vous souhaitez utiliser l’exécution différée de la requête.